内容主体大纲 1. 引言 - 介绍区块链和加密钱包的重要性 - 数字资产的快速增长及其风险2. 什么是加密钱包? - 加密钱...
区块链技术已逐渐成为现代金融和信息安全的重要基础设施,其去中心化的特性给用户带来了全新的资产管理方式。区块链节点钱包作为这一技术的核心环节,对于用户的资产安全与网络稳定性有着至关重要的影响。
本文将为您详细介绍如何搭建区块链节点钱包,包括所需的硬件和软件配置、安装步骤、性能监控和安全设置等实用技巧,帮助您更好地配置和使用节点钱包。
### 区块链节点钱包的种类全节点钱包是区块链网络中最完整的节点,它不仅保存整个区块链的数据,还参与交易验证,支持网络的健康运行。虽然它提供了最高级别的安全性和隐私性,但全节点钱包需要大量的存储空间和计算资源。
轻节点钱包则仅需下载区块链部分信息,它通过网络请求获取必要的数据。相比全节点钱包,轻节点钱包的使用更加高效,适合那些存储能力有限的用户。
硬件钱包存储在离线设备中,相对更安全,但降低了使用的便利性;而软件钱包则更易于管理和交易,但需注意网络安全性。两者各具优劣,用户可根据需求选择。
### 搭建区块链节点钱包的准备工作搭建区块链节点钱包的硬件要求主要包括:足够的硬盘空间(一般需要几百GB),稳定的内存和较快的 CPU。确保设备不会因负担过重而影响节点的运行。
操作系统通常推荐使用 Linux 系统,Ubuntu 是最为常用的选择。此外,还需安装 Git、Python 等常用工具,以支持后续的安装和配置步骤。
网络环境的稳定性直接影响到节点的运行效率,建议使用有线网络,并确定防火墙及路由器的配置可以支持节点的端口访问。
### 操作系统选择与安装本节将推荐几款适合搭建区块链节点钱包的操作系统,其中以 Ubuntu 最受到推荐,因为它的社区支持和文档资料丰富,适合新手上手。
在选择并安装好操作系统后,需安装一些基本的软件包,如 curl、build-essential,以保证后续软件的顺利安装。
### 节点钱包软件的选用当前市面上有多款知名的节点钱包软件,如 Bitcoin Core、Geth(以太坊)等。每款软件各具特点,用户应根据自身需求进行选择。
在选择钱包软件时,建议考虑因素包括软件的更新频率、社区支持、是否易于使用等,确保能够及时获得帮助和解决问题。
### 第一步:下载与安装节点钱包不同操作系统有不同的安装指引,通常使用命令行进行安装,过程涉及下载、解压和编译。这一部分将详细介绍每一步的具体命令。
结合图片和代码示例,帮助用户更直观地理解节点钱包的安装流程,减少因操作失误带来的困扰。
### 第二步:区块链网络的连接与设置说明如何通过修改配置文件来实现节点与目标区块链网络的连接,包括必要的参数设置。
全面解析配置文件中的各项参数含义,比如数据存储位置、RPC设置、端口号等,帮助用户理解和节点的运行。
### 第三步:钱包的安全设置私钥是钱包安全的重要保证,需讲解最佳的备份方法,避免因操作不当而导致的资产损失。
提供设置额外安全措施的步骤,帮助用户增强钱包的安全性,防止未经授权的访问。
### 第四步:监控节点状态与维护介绍如何使用工具监控节点运行情况,包括区块处理速度、网络延迟等,及时发现问题。
为用户总结一些常见的问题及解决方案,使得用户能够在日常使用中高效地处理可能出现的错误。
### 结论区块链节点钱包的搭建不仅是技术问题,更关乎用户资产的安全和使用体验。随着区块链技术的发展,搭建一个高效、安全的节点钱包将成为越来越多用户的需求。
### 相关问题 1. **区块链节点钱包的安全性如何保证?** 2. **如何选择合适的区块链钱包软件?** 3. **搭建节点钱包后如何确保其高效运行?** 4. **不同操作系统下搭建节点钱包的难度对比如何?** 5. **如何解决对节点钱包的常见问题?** 6. **区块链节点钱包的未来发展趋势是什么?** 针对每个问题的详细介绍,请告诉我是否需要继续详细展开。